About Fenwick

Opening our first store in 1882, Fenwick is rich with heritage and history as the UK’s largest family-owned department store group. We are on an exciting journey, transforming the business to exceed our customers' expectations, and we are always on the lookout for talent to join us.

We have 8 stores across the UK, differing in size and offering, specific to their local community. We are fortunate enough to say 4 of our stores also house our functional teams, allowing for a truly collaborative approach.

In 2018, we launched our first eCommerce website and have been building on this ever since, setting up our historic business for a multichannel future. With exciting growth plans ahead of us, this is indeed a place of innovation, excitement, and opportunity.
